6 Auto Repair Found

1

Suspension Shop Inc

6502 Grover St Ste A
Omaha NE
2

Country Tire Service Center

1210 Grant
Blair NE
3

Eagle Auto Repair

210 N 3rd
Arlington NE
4

Eastside Auto Service & Repair

342 Grant
Blair NE
5

Long's OK Tire Store

770 Washington
Blair NE
6

Specialized Transmissions Inc

1757 Front
Blair NE